"Shorty Rogers Volume 1: Fergusson, Shank, Manne, & More" is a captivating journey through the vibrant world of West Coast cool jazz, expertly curated by the legendary trumpeter and arranger Shorty Rogers. Released on January 1, 2007, under JSP Records, this album is a testament to Rogers' innovative spirit and his significant contributions to the jazz genre.
Spanning a variety of styles including cool jazz, exotica, big band, hard bop, and jazz, this collection features 18 tracks that showcase Rogers' versatility and musical prowess. From the lively "Diablo's Dance" to the sultry "Sweetheart of Sigmund Freud," each piece is a masterclass in composition and performance. The album also includes notable tracks like "Infinity Promenade" and "Blues for Brando," which highlight Rogers' ability to blend different musical influences into a cohesive and engaging whole.
The album features collaborations with other jazz luminaries such as Maynard Ferguson, Bud Shank, and Shelly Manne, adding depth and richness to the overall sound. With a runtime of 1 hour and 8 minutes, "Shorty Rogers Volume 1" is a comprehensive exploration of Rogers' work, offering both longtime fans and new listeners a chance to appreciate his unique contributions to jazz.
